How To Know If You Have Testicular Cancer?

A lump or swelling in one testicle

A change in the size, shape, or firmness of a testicle

A feeling of heaviness in the scrotum

A dull ache in the lower abdomen or groin

Pain or discomfort in a testicle or scrotum

A sudden collection of fluid in the scrotum

A feeling that one testicle is larger or different than the other

Back pain

Enlarged or tender breasts

A doctor’s exam showing an abnormal testicle

An ultrasound showing a suspicious mass

Blood tests showing abnormal tumor markers

A biopsy or surgery confirming cancer
